There are many reasons why an ultrasonic liquid flow meter
is regarded more advantageous when it comes to the operation of the
water and waste water process. These are non-intrusive. They produce
ultrasonic signals to measure the flow in conduits.
This
feature makes these devices ideal for different industries that require
low maintenance costs. It is ideal for applications that require low
pressure drops and chemical compatibility.
These
ultrasonic flow meters utilize a shift in ultrasonic signals which
reflect off the suspended particles or gas bubbles found in waste water.
These bubbles and particles are often a disruption of the functions of
an ordinary flow meter. The shifting of the frequencies - Doppler Shift
technology is however cleverly utilized for the ultrasonic type. When
the ultrasonic sound is beamed through the water, the bubbles and
particles are reflected at a different frequency. The reflected echo is
directly proportional to the flow rate of the medium flowing in the
pipe.
Doppler
types are not ideal for use on pipes that transport drinking water or
clear liquids. Doppler type ultrasonic flow meters require particulates
or aeration in the water. These are generally not found in pure or
drinking water. When selecting this type of meter, make sure that you
consider the different factors that would affect the functionality of
the device. The most important one is to establish if the liquid is
clean or contains suspended solids or entrained air. This is probably
the most important factor and most errors arise from incorrect
application of technology. The size of the pipes, material of
construction, temperature and pressure, are all parameters required to
ensure an accurate flow rate calculation by the meter.
Furthermore,
you need to consider if the application requires a continuous process
monitor, or a portable-handheld device. The greatest feature of this
type of device is that it is non-intrusive and installed externally
within a few minutes. Total cost of installation is often overlooked.
The ultrasonic flow meter is installed at much lower cost than most
meters without compromising the accuracy.
